PATRIOTIC CONCERT

TO BE HELD BY BOWLING CLUB FIXTURE ARRANGED FOR MAY To assist the Paeroa District Patriotic Committee in raising its quota of £2144 for 1943 the Paeroa Bowling Club have appointed two members, Messrs W. Pirie and R. Whiting, to organise a concert to be held in the Regent Theatre during May. The organisers promise that the public can look forward to a firstclass evening’s entertainment. The programme will consist of vocal and instrumental items, dancing and Paeroa’s greatest comedians. The box plans will open shortly at Marriott s store, and the organisers advise patrons to reserve their seats and avoid being disappointed.
